Ball Corporation (BALL) Stock

Ball Corporation (BALL) is a Materials stock trading at $62.60 (as of 2026-08-20), with a market capitalization of $16.57B and a trailing P/E of 17.5. Figures are sourced from first-party U.S. SEC EDGAR filings and market data.

Ball Corporation manufactures and supplies aluminum packaging products, including beverage containers, for beverage and other consumer goods customers in the United States, Brazil, and other international markets. It also operates in aerospace, developing and supplying space systems and related technologies for civil, commercial, and national security uses.

Understand Ball Corporation: how it makes money

Ball Corporation supplies aluminum beverage containers, which it manufactures and sells to beverage fillers such as carbonated soft drinks, beer, energy drinks, and other beverages, and it also develops aerospace technologies such as spacecraft, sensors, and radio frequency systems.

The profit engine is tied to beverage packaging sales volumes by region, since the company manufactures and sells aluminum beverage containers to beverage fillers and reports regional volume declines alongside signs of commercial reach (retail distribution points).
